Understanding Reverse Dutch Weave Mesh
Reverse Dutch Weave Mesh is a type of woven wire mesh that features a distinctive structure. This mesh is made by interlacing wires at alternating angles, forming a stable and robust design. The unique weave pattern creates a dual-layered mesh, which enhances its strength and filtration capabilities. Each layer serves a distinct purpose, contributing to the overall performance of the mesh.
Benefits of Reverse Dutch Weave Mesh
One of the standout benefits of Reverse Dutch Weave Mesh is its exceptional strength. The double-layered weave pattern provides a robust structure that can withstand pressure and resist deformation, making it ideal for heavy-duty applications. This mesh is also known for its excellent filtration properties. The design allows for precise control over the size of the openings, ensuring that even the smallest particles are effectively filtered out.
Another significant advantage of this type of mesh is its durability. Made from high-quality wires, Reverse Dutch Weave Mesh can resist corrosion and wear over time. This resilience makes it suitable for use in harsh environments where other materials might fail. Additionally, its lightweight nature ensures easy handling and installation, further enhancing its practicality.
Applications of Reverse Dutch Weave Mesh
Reverse Dutch Weave Mesh is utilized across various industries due to its versatile nature. In the food and beverage sector, it is often employed for filtration processes, ensuring that any contaminants are effectively removed from liquids. This helps maintain product quality and safety.
Another common application is in the petrochemical industry, where Reverse Dutch Weave Mesh is used in the separation of catalysts and other materials. Its robustness and filtration capability make it ideal for this purpose, preventing contaminants from affecting final products.
Additionally, Reverse Dutch Weave Mesh is increasingly found in mining and mineral processing. Its strength is crucial for sorting and screening minerals, helping to optimize the efficiency of operations. This mesh can handle heavy loads, making it suitable for various separation processes in these demanding applications.

Comparison with Other Wire Mesh Types
When compared to other types of wire mesh, such as plain weave or Dutch weave mesh, the Reverse Dutch Weave Mesh stands out for its unique advantages. While traditional types may offer basic filtering capabilities, the Reverse Dutch Weave's double-layered design significantly enhances its strength and filtration efficiency.
Moreover, standard wire mesh might not provide the same level of particle retention. Reverse Dutch Weave Mesh ensures that even the finest materials are effectively captured due to its tighter weave. This makes it a preferable choice for industries that require high levels of purity and precision in their processes.
Considerations When Choosing Reverse Dutch Weave Mesh
When selecting Reverse Dutch Weave Mesh for a particular application, it's essential to consider a few key factors. First, evaluate the specific requirements of your project, including the type of materials being filtered and the expected volume of flow. The opening size and wire diameter will directly impact performance, so it's crucial to choose dimensions that align with your needs.
Additionally, consider the environmental conditions where the mesh will be used. If exposed to chemicals or high temperatures, ensure that the materials selected can withstand such conditions without degrading.
